          He dun goofed. Imperial gallons are different than US gallons. 1 US gallon = .83 Imperial gallons. 45 US MPG = 54 Imp MPG. Or, 65 Imp MPG = 54 US MPG.

          Of course there could still be a difference anyway because the US has tougher emission standards, so maybe US catalytic converters constrict the exhaust more than their EU counterparts.
